The Winner Is
AYN Odin 2 Portal
For most users seeking a high-performance Android handheld for demanding games and extensive emulation without the long wait or significant reported issues, the AYN Odin 2 Portal is the better choice. While the Odin 3 boasts superior raw power, its current problems and extended pre-order delays make it a riskier and less accessible option.

Overall Assessment
Features
The Odin 3 offers superior raw processing power and more advanced emulation capabilities, pushing the boundaries for Switch and PC games, while the Odin 2 Portal provides excellent performance for its generation.
Fewer Problems
The Odin 2 Portal has fewer reported issues, primarily audio glitches and analog stick inaccuracies, compared to the Odin 3's more severe display problems, malfunctioning analog sticks, and broader customer service concerns.
Better Value
The Odin 2 Portal offers a competitive price point for its strong performance, especially considering the Odin 3's premium price and very long wait times.
